The forecasted number of employees in the UK manufacturing sector for motor vehicle bodies, trailers, and semi-trailers remains relatively stable, with a slight decline from 19.76 thousand in 2024 to 19.7 thousand by 2028. Compared to 2023, when the sector employed approximately 19.78 thousand individuals, this represents a minor decrease, reflecting a modest contraction trend over the five-year period. Year-on-year variations are minimal, showing less than 0.1% change annually. Analyzing over five years, the compound annual growth rate (CAGR) indicates a slight negative growth.
Future trends to watch include the impact of technological advancements in automation and electric vehicles, which could further influence employment levels. Additionally, the sector's adaptability to post-Brexit trade regulations and sustainability initiatives will be critical in shaping workforce dynamics and industrial evolution.
